Why You Can't Get Something-for-Nothing

 
Grass bird's nest holding coins sitting on top of dollar bill.
“If we are born poor, it is not our fault, but if we die poor, it is!”…… Bill Gates

Anyone who thinks he or she can get something-for-nothing forgets the natural law of “Cause and Effect.” The law of “Cause and Effect” is very thorough and does not spare the indolent. Even in physics, the law has been proven to work effectively. It simply means “action and reaction are always equal and opposite.” What you give is in direct proportion to what you get. In computer parlance, it is GIGO, “Garbage In, Garbage Out.” There is no free-lunch anywhere except in a mouse-trap. According to Napoleon Hill, “Life has no bargain counters. Everything has a price which must be paid in one form or another. No man is smart enough to cheat life. It has been tried by the smartest of men without success.” You can’t get something for nothing. What a farmer sows is what he reaps. “Life is like a cafeteria. You take your tray, select your food and pay at the other end. You can get anything you want as long as you are willing to pay the price. In a cafeteria, if you wait for people to serve you, you will wait forever.”  That is life for you. You make choices and pay the price to succeed.  Anyone who desires to go contrary to this natural course of events is making a clear choice to be poor. Poverty is a choice. Wealth is also a choice. What determines which you choose, is your thought-process followed by positive-action. That is what makes the difference.
